Initially Joss Whedon was only signed up to write twelves issues of Astonishing X-Men but apparently he was having so much fun that he signed up for twelve more. I'm not completely convinced by that argument. Joss Whedon likes to tell stories on a large, broad scale, giving us a piece of the character jigsaw a little at a time whilst, generally putting his characters through the wringer and facing them off with his latest inventive definition of what a baddy ought to look like. He can't do that in just twelve issues True to form, Joss doesn't just bring back his own Ord of Breakworld or Magneto or any other classic X-Men for another few rounds in the ring. ...  Read the complete review
